You will need to run 2 wires through the JDM motor, and use your USDM mirror (the physical mirror) because it has the heater element on it.
The wiring is there on the 'car side' already for the heated mirror, but it won't be inside the JDM mirrors.
If you don't want to take the mirrors apart (makes it a much bigger job) then you will lose heated mirrors.
